1. | Lt. James Adams was born on 4 Jan 1661/62 in Medfield, Norfolk County, Massachusetts; died on 13 Dec 1733 in Barrington, Bristol County, Rhode Island. Other Events and Attributes:
- Married: 4 Jan 1689; Mary ______.
Issue:
1. James Adams (1691-____)
2. James Adams (1693-1751)
3. Sarah Adams (1695-1696)
4. Mary Adams (1697-____)
5. Sarah Adams (1700-____)
6. Ebenezer Adams (1702-1778)
7. John Adams (1704-1772)
8. Christian Adams (1706-1713)
9. Elizabeth Adams (1708-1710)
10. Elizabeth Adams (1711-____)
- Moved To: 1690, Barrington, Bristol County, Rhode Island
- Offices Held: 1718; He was a member of the committee appointed for the new town of Barrington to hire Mr. Samuel Perry as the their pastor. He served again on a like committee in 1728.
- Will: 19 Mar 1732/33, Barrington, Bristol County, Rhode Island; He mentions his wife, Mary, and his children: James, Ebenezer, John, and Sarah.
- Probate/Proved: 18 Sep 1733, Taunton, Bristol County, Massachusetts
- Complier's Note: 4 Jun 2019; His will appears to have been proved before he died.
